CMS.Made.Simple.Authenticated.Remote.Code.Execution
Description
This indicates an attack attempt to exploit a remote Code Execution Vulnerability in CMS Made Simple.
The vulnerability is due to an error in the vulnerable application when handling a maliciously crafted HTTP request. An authenticated attacker may be able to exploit this to execute arbitrary code within the context of the root, via a crafted HTTP request.
Affected Products
CMS Made Simple 2.2.7 and prior
Impact
System Compromise: Remote attackers can gain control of vulnerable systems.
Recommended Actions
Currently, we are unaware of any vendor supplied patch for this issue.
